How to Fix Realme Phone Lagging After Update

Let’s run through some troubleshooting steps to smooth out that choppy performance on your Realme.

Restart Your Device

popup menu to restart or to power off realme phone

An easy first step is simply powering down and rebooting your Realme. This clears temporary glitches and gives a fresh start.

Free Up Storage Space

Ensuring you have ample leftover internal storage can work wonders too. Near capacity levels causes slowdowns, so delete unneeded files using the File Manager.

Close Background Apps

Apps running in the background, especially graphically-intensive ones, sap system resources that could instead power buttery navigation. Regularly close inactive apps in the recent view.

Prevent Overheating

Letting your Realme overheat from gaming or extensive video streaming limits its performance ceiling. Be proactive about cooling it down to maximize snappiness.

Lower Refresh Rate

You can ease off the GPU and CPU by reducing the screen refresh rate to 60hz or allowing it to adjust dynamically. This lightens the load.

Factory Reset

If lag persists through these efforts, the nuclear option of completely erasing and resetting your Realme could resolve stubborn software glitches. Back up data first!
